There were more than 700 subsidiary Arbeitskommandos (working parties outside the main camp) located in various places in present-day southern Poland and northern Czech Republic. Stalag VIIIB, later renumbered Stalag 344, was located near the small town of Lamsdorf (now called ambinowice) in Silesia, Poland. It was opened in 1939 to house Polish prisoners from the German September 1939 offensive. In November 1943 there was another reorganization, Lamsdorf was renamed "Stalag 344", and a large number of prisoners were transferred to Teschen, which became Stalag VIII-B. The so-called Lazarett was set up on a separate site with eleven concrete buildings.
